PM Approves 10-Year Tax Reform Strategy
25/05/2011 09:15 am

Laws - The tax reform strategy for the next 10 years would ensure transparency. Prime Minister Nguyen Tan Dung has approved a 10-year tax reform strategy for 2011-20 in order to meet the needs of the market economy while enhancing revenues sources, increasing production capacity, and sharpening the competitiveness of domestic enterprises.
Government Decision No 732/QD-TTg issued on Tuesday stated that the tax reform strategy for the next 10 years would ensure transparency and aim at encouraging exports and investment, especially high-technology investment in remote and rural areas.
The comprehensive strategy encompass reforms to the value-added tax (VAT), personal and corporate income taxes, special consumption taxes, import-export taxes, environmental taxes, and fees and duties on mineral and land use rights and agricultural lands.
Under the plan, tax revenues would be increased by 70 per cent by 2015 and 80 per cent by 2020. By 2015, the State budget would be equal to about 23-24 per cent of gross domestic product (GDP).
By 2015, tax administration would also be modernized to global standards, with simpler administrative procedures that ensure over half of all enterprises use electronic filing.
